Automatic revocation occurs when an exempt organization that is required to file an annual return (e.g., Form 990, 990-EZ or 990-PF) or submit an annual electronic notice (Form 990-N, or e-Postcard) does not do so for three consecutive years. Under the law, the organization's federal tax-exempt status is automatically revoked.

An organization must apply to the Minnesota Department of Revenue for authorization, known as Nonprofit Exempt Status. For more information, see the Nonprofit Organizations Industry Guide. July 29, 2021. You may use this form to apply for tax-exempt status in Montana. Generally speaking, entities that are exempt from federal income tax may also be exempt from income tax in Montana. Organizations organized and operated exclusively for religious, charitable, scientific, testing for public safety, literary, educational, or other specified purposes and that meet certain other requirements are tax exempt under Internal Revenue Code Section 501 (c) (3).
